A tobacco company claims that the amount of nicotene in its cigarettes is a random variable with mean 2.2 and standard deviation .3 mg. However, the sample mean nicotene content of 100 randomly chosen cigarettes was 3.1 mg. What is the approximate probability that the sample mean would have been as high or higher than 3.1 if the company’s claims were true?
